Background technique
Zinc abstraction industry electrowinning process, electrolytic cell arrange in series with electrolytic cell, and direct current is passed through by anode bus
First electrolytic cell series connection flows through each electrolytic cell, flow to negative busbar forming circuit through the last one electrolytic cell.DC voltage
It is distributed by each electrolytic cell, single tank voltage is tank voltage.Electric conductor is used as by red copper row between two adjacent electrolytic cells.
In the daily production process of electrowinning process, frequent tankage out, each process is along with several tons heavy of band zinc cathode plate
Movement.Traditional copper bar insulator edge causes limit to be lost without the limited block or limited block intensity difference for preventing copper bar from shifting
Effect, the prolonged and repeated copper bar position that will lead to is mobile, causes cathode-anode plate conductive head to change with copper bar contact area, causes
Electric area reduces or cathode-anode plate contact short circuit burns out copper bar and pole plate and causes production accident.
